Top dog spots in Paris

Where Paris dogs run, explore and socialise

Bois de Boulogne

A vast 850-hectare forest on the western edge of Paris with lakes, trails, and designated off-leash areas popular with dogs and their owners.

Bois de Vincennes

The large eastern counterpart to Boulogne with woodland paths, open meadows, and quieter routes away from tourist areas.

Parc des Buttes-Chaumont

A hilly park in the 19th arrondissement with cliffs, a lake, and grassy slopes. Dogs on leads are welcome throughout.

Canal Saint-Martin

A popular walking route along the tree-lined canal in the 10th arrondissement, perfect for morning and evening strolls.

Tips for Paris dog owners

Getting the most from the city with your dog

Leash Rules

Dogs must be kept on a lead in all Paris parks unless in a designated off-leash enclosure. Bois de Boulogne and Bois de Vincennes have designated freedom zones.

Summer Heat

Paris summers can be hot. Walk during cooler morning and evening hours and carry water for your dog, especially on longer routes through exposed parks.

Dog-Friendly Cafés

Paris is one of Europe's most dog-friendly cities. Most café terrasses welcome well-behaved dogs, and many brasseries keep a water bowl by the door.

Overnight dog boarding in Paris typically costs between €30 and €65 per night depending on the sitter's experience, arrondissement, and your dog's size. Dog walking rates are generally €15 to €30 per walk. You can see each sitter's exact rates on their profile before getting in touch.
Yes. Bois de Boulogne and Bois de Vincennes are the main off-leash destinations for Paris dog owners, but most arrondissements have smaller neighbourhood parks where dogs are welcome on leads. Parc des Buttes-Chaumont in the 19th is a favourite for hilly terrain and lake views.
